I too, want a simple cloud service which would allow me to drag and drop files or folders, rather than back up 12 million humungabytes or whatever my c: drive holds, automatically, all the time. I have learned that there are archive clouds, backup clouds, and uh, I think sync clouds, although they are maybe similar to backup clouds. Anyway, pcloud was dead easy to set up. The pcloud site says that you can only back up files, not folders, unless using Chrome. I would rather eat gorilla pooh than use Chrome, so I went ahead with Firefox and did the drag-and-drop with folders and it seems to work fine. I wanted to see the tutorial video, but the link took me to the help desk, probably because I do not have Flash installed. I think that pcloud may have the odd little zit or glitch - but what software doesn't - and so far, it looks simple, competent, quick, and has a good free account and inexpensive paid accounts for those with bushels of data.
